Transaction 84653c265991f851cf3b8928933809a6ad51d0b5a4c80cba3e54df9186be7ac0
1 Input
1 Output
-
84653c265991f851cf3b8928933809a6ad51d0b5a4c80cba3e54df9186be7ac0:0
- value
- 1223578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ced16d04de6c4369af8a32202aa829c6e7e0b1d1 OP_EQUAL
- address
- 3LYa1Dy1T9PDsZNiu7atmMTTAtuDrduRR6